The present invention relates to a sludge drying system comprising: a water-containing sludge storage tank for being supplied with water-containing sludge to store the same and then discharging the water-containing sludge through a provided sludge transfer and supply pump; a rapid drying device portion for drying the water-containing sludge discharged through the water-containing sludge storage tank; a quantitative supply device portion for uniformly supplying the water-containing sludge to the rapid drying device portion, provided between the water-containing sludge storage tank and the rapid drying device portion; an automatic control portion for controlling the operation of the quantitative supply device portion and the rapid drying device portion, and controlling the injection amount of water-containing sludge and the water content of dry sludge; an exhaust gas treatment portion for dehumidifying and deodorizing the exhaust gas generated inside the rapid drying device portion; and a dry sludge storage device for being supplied with the sludge dried at the rapid drying device portion to store the same. The rapid drying device portion comprises: a chamber comprising an inlet hopper and an outlet hopper for the inflow and outflow of sludge; a multiaxial screw comprising a plurality of rotation blades for transferring sludge, provided inside the chamber; a plurality of magnetrons spaced from each other in the transfer direction of the sludge on both wall surfaces of the chamber; and a heating lamp crossing the transfer direction of sludge between the plurality of magnetrons and being provided inside the chamber. |
